A woodland of 2,000 trees has been planted in the American Independence Park
in memory of Michele Landgarten Weiss under the auspices of Jewish National
Fund. This woodland was recently dedicated by Michele's parents, Andrew and
Shari Weiss , and her sister, Judy Chupack. Michele's husband, Bruce
Landgarten, was not able to be at the dedication. Shown are: Andrew and Shari
Weiss, Judy Chupack.
